CSS网格布局是一种用于设计网页布局的强大工具。它允许我们将网页划分为行和列,并通过指定特定的网格单元格来控制元素的位置和大小。
使用类更改特定列的宽度是一种常见的网格布局操作,它允许我们通过添加或删除特定的CSS类来改变列的宽度。
要使用类更改特定列的宽度,首先我们需要定义一个网格容器,并将其样式设置为网格布局。例如:
.grid-container {
display: grid;
grid-template-columns: repeat(3, 1fr); /* 定义三列的等分宽度 */
grid-gap: 10px; /* 列之间的间隔 */
}
上述代码中,.grid-container
是一个具有网格布局的容器,它包含三列,每列的宽度相等。我们还设置了一个10像素的列间隔。
接下来,我们可以为特定的列定义类,并在需要的时候添加或删除这些类。例如,如果我们想要更改第二列的宽度,我们可以定义一个 .column-2
类:
.column-2 {
grid-column: 2; /* 将元素放置在第二列 */
}
现在,我们可以将该类应用于网格容器中的元素,以更改特定列的宽度。例如:
<div class="grid-container">
<div class="column-2">元素A</div>
<div>元素B</div>
<div>元素C</div>
</div>
在上述示例中,我们将 .column-2
类应用于第一个元素,这样它就会占据第二列的宽度。
CSS网格布局的优势在于其灵活性和响应式设计能力。通过使用类来更改特定列的宽度,我们可以轻松地调整网页布局以适应不同的屏幕尺寸和设备。
在腾讯云的产品中,没有直接与CSS网格布局相关的产品。但是,腾讯云提供了丰富的云计算产品和解决方案,可以帮助开发者构建和部署网站和应用程序。例如,腾讯云提供了云服务器、云数据库、云存储等产品,可以满足不同开发需求。
此外,腾讯云还提供了一系列与网站开发和应用程序开发相关的服务,如容器服务、人工智能服务、物联网服务等。开发者可以根据具体需求选择适合的腾讯云产品和服务。
更多关于腾讯云产品的信息和介绍,可以访问腾讯云官方网站:腾讯云。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云